TO: aAFCIN- EY FROM: AFCIN-4Dha DATE: 7 Apr 59 y. COMMENT NO, 2
AFCIN-4Dha/Mr, vireh/tw
1, Inclosed with ths bleck and white negative and print is an enlarzed color
print which was developed from the inclosed color negative. This color print shows
the tress which were omitted in cropping the black and white negative, There is no
reason not to assume that the white streak across the sky is a vapor trail,
2 The two dark streaks accompanying the vapor trail ars distorted in a simi-~
lan manner as the vapor trail but are not parallel to it, We do not haves an explana-
tion for the two streaks although one suggestion is that they are possible shadows
of the vapor trail cast upon two lower layers of clouds, We do not knoyv if such a
condition is possible, Ws also checked the film for possible processi efects,
but since we were limited tc just the one frame we were unable to form, opihion,

Dear Sirs,
At approximately 4:15 P.M, Feb 12, 1959, I chanced to glance
out of my window and noted thab a jet plane had just passed
overhead lexving a vapor trail, Next, it was noteé that two
objects nad apparently eut through the layer of strata clouds
eutbting two very conspicuous szaths thus exposing the blue sky
aADOVEe eo
The important thing was that the three lines were parallel so
IT immediately secured csrneras to teke a photograph. Though
v - ~ s >
this only took less tian a minute the forner parallel lines
wapa distorted Aue to the his vwinde
Tae inclosed picotographs snotld give you an idea of the situation.
"his was the second time I have observed this, The first was
last awner when i 3gav a jet with its vapor trail follow an ob-e
seb& that was cubting a gwath throu; tie high clouds in front
of and above tive plane, Mm hoth cases the vniane and objects or
object were treveling from SW to NE.
T an a UPA researcher and vill anpreéiate an exrlanaticn of
the phenconenae
